Course Details

Here are the essential units for a Professional Certificate in Ethical Issues in Cost Accounting:


• Cost Accounting Ethics: An Overview
• Understanding Ethical Responsibilities in Cost Accounting
• GAAP and IFRS: Ethical Considerations
• Activity-Based Costing and Ethical Concerns
• Cost Allocation Methods and Ethical Implications
• Budgeting and Forecasting: Ethical Dilemmas
• Cost Estimation and Valuation: Ethical Guidelines
• Internal Controls and Ethical Management
• Fraud Prevention and Ethical Reporting
• Ethical Case Studies in Cost Accounting
